diff options
| -rw-r--r-- | arch/sparc/mm/Makefile | 6 | ||||
| -rw-r--r-- | arch/sparc/mm/fault_64.c (renamed from arch/sparc64/mm/fault.c) | 0 | ||||
| -rw-r--r-- | arch/sparc/mm/generic_64.c (renamed from arch/sparc64/mm/generic.c) | 0 | ||||
| -rw-r--r-- | arch/sparc/mm/hugetlbpage.c (renamed from arch/sparc64/mm/hugetlbpage.c) | 0 | ||||
| -rw-r--r-- | arch/sparc/mm/init_64.c (renamed from arch/sparc64/mm/init.c) | 4 | ||||
| -rw-r--r-- | arch/sparc/mm/init_64.h (renamed from arch/sparc64/mm/init.h) | 0 | ||||
| -rw-r--r-- | arch/sparc/mm/tlb.c (renamed from arch/sparc64/mm/tlb.c) | 0 | ||||
| -rw-r--r-- | arch/sparc/mm/tsb.c (renamed from arch/sparc64/mm/tsb.c) | 0 | ||||
| -rw-r--r-- | arch/sparc/mm/ultra.S (renamed from arch/sparc64/mm/ultra.S) | 0 | ||||
| -rw-r--r-- | arch/sparc64/Makefile | 2 | ||||
| -rw-r--r-- | arch/sparc64/mm/Makefile | 9 | 
11 files changed, 8 insertions, 13 deletions
diff --git a/arch/sparc/mm/Makefile b/arch/sparc/mm/Makefile index 3ad1b1f9953..681abe0a459 100644 --- a/arch/sparc/mm/Makefile +++ b/arch/sparc/mm/Makefile @@ -4,13 +4,17 @@  asflags-y := -ansi  ccflags-y := -Werror -obj-y                   := fault_$(BITS).o +obj-$(CONFIG_SPARC64)   += ultra.o tlb.o tsb.o +obj-y                   += fault_$(BITS).o  obj-y                   += init_$(BITS).o  obj-$(CONFIG_SPARC32)   += loadmmu.o  obj-y                   += generic_$(BITS).o  obj-$(CONFIG_SPARC32)   += extable.o btfixup.o srmmu.o iommu.o io-unit.o  obj-$(CONFIG_SPARC32)   += hypersparc.o viking.o tsunami.o swift.o +# Only used by sparc64 +obj-$(CONFIG_HUGETLB_PAGE) += hugetlbpage.o +  # Only used by sparc32  obj-$(CONFIG_HIGHMEM)   += highmem.o diff --git a/arch/sparc64/mm/fault.c b/arch/sparc/mm/fault_64.c index a9e474bf638..a9e474bf638 100644 --- a/arch/sparc64/mm/fault.c +++ b/arch/sparc/mm/fault_64.c diff --git a/arch/sparc64/mm/generic.c b/arch/sparc/mm/generic_64.c index f362c203701..f362c203701 100644 --- a/arch/sparc64/mm/generic.c +++ b/arch/sparc/mm/generic_64.c diff --git a/arch/sparc64/mm/hugetlbpage.c b/arch/sparc/mm/hugetlbpage.c index f27d10369e0..f27d10369e0 100644 --- a/arch/sparc64/mm/hugetlbpage.c +++ b/arch/sparc/mm/hugetlbpage.c diff --git a/arch/sparc64/mm/init.c b/arch/sparc/mm/init_64.c index 4bd63968400..6ea73da2931 100644 --- a/arch/sparc64/mm/init.c +++ b/arch/sparc/mm/init_64.c @@ -50,7 +50,7 @@  #include <asm/cpudata.h>  #include <asm/irq.h> -#include "init.h" +#include "init_64.h"  unsigned long kern_linear_pte_xor[2] __read_mostly; @@ -954,7 +954,7 @@ int of_node_to_nid(struct device_node *dp)  	return nid;  } -static void __init add_node_ranges(void) +static void add_node_ranges(void)  {  	int i; diff --git a/arch/sparc64/mm/init.h b/arch/sparc/mm/init_64.h index 16063870a48..16063870a48 100644 --- a/arch/sparc64/mm/init.h +++ b/arch/sparc/mm/init_64.h diff --git a/arch/sparc64/mm/tlb.c b/arch/sparc/mm/tlb.c index d8f21e24a82..d8f21e24a82 100644 --- a/arch/sparc64/mm/tlb.c +++ b/arch/sparc/mm/tlb.c diff --git a/arch/sparc64/mm/tsb.c b/arch/sparc/mm/tsb.c index f0282fad632..f0282fad632 100644 --- a/arch/sparc64/mm/tsb.c +++ b/arch/sparc/mm/tsb.c diff --git a/arch/sparc64/mm/ultra.S b/arch/sparc/mm/ultra.S index e4c146f7c7e..e4c146f7c7e 100644 --- a/arch/sparc64/mm/ultra.S +++ b/arch/sparc/mm/ultra.S diff --git a/arch/sparc64/Makefile b/arch/sparc64/Makefile index 3dbda408572..bfe08680c89 100644 --- a/arch/sparc64/Makefile +++ b/arch/sparc64/Makefile @@ -27,7 +27,7 @@ endif  head-y := arch/sparc64/kernel/head.o arch/sparc64/kernel/init_task.o -core-y				+= arch/sparc64/kernel/ arch/sparc64/mm/ +core-y				+= arch/sparc64/kernel/ arch/sparc/mm/  core-y				+= arch/sparc/math-emu/  libs-y				+= arch/sparc64/prom/ arch/sparc64/lib/  drivers-$(CONFIG_OPROFILE)	+= arch/sparc/oprofile/ diff --git a/arch/sparc64/mm/Makefile b/arch/sparc64/mm/Makefile deleted file mode 100644 index 68d04c0370f..00000000000 --- a/arch/sparc64/mm/Makefile +++ /dev/null @@ -1,9 +0,0 @@ -# Makefile for the linux Sparc64-specific parts of the memory manager. -# - -EXTRA_AFLAGS := -ansi -EXTRA_CFLAGS := -Werror - -obj-y    := ultra.o tlb.o tsb.o fault.o init.o generic.o - -obj-$(CONFIG_HUGETLB_PAGE) += hugetlbpage.o  |